The partnership arose from the aftermath of Hurricane Wiebke, which in late February and early March 1990 wrought untold destruction in Germany. In the 19th century in this settlement, notorious throughout the Hunsrück for stock theft and begging, lived two farming families, and in primitive cabins at least six other families. The outlying, now vanished, village of Werschweiler, to the northeast, was a Frankish centre from about 800. Today, the Evangelical and Catholic Churches each count some 340 members in Dickenschied.
